Consumer product recall

Moza Magical Sticks and Balls Kits recalled due to ingestion hazard

Summary

  • Product:
    Moza Magical Sticks and Balls Kits.
  • Issue:
    Small powerful magnets can be easily swallowed by children resulting in considerable damage to the gastrointestinal tissues that can be serious and life- threatening.
  • What to do:
    Consumers should immediately take the recalled kit away from children and return the product to the company for a full refund.

Affected products

Moza Magical Sticks and Balls Kits

Product description

This recall involves Moza Magical Sticks and Balls Kits that come in a silver container with a set of 27 non-magnetic silver balls and 36 magnetic sticks.  

Hazard identified

Small powerful magnets can be easily swallowed by children which can be very serious and life-threatening. Swallowing incidents have often resulted in considerable damage to the gastrointestinal tissues and required emergency surgical treatment. For survivors, there can be long-term health consequences.

As of August 8, 2021, the company has received no reports of incidents or injuries.

Number sold

The company reported that 1898 units of the affected product were sold in Canada.

Time period sold

The affected products were sold from September 2020 to June 2021.

Place of origin

Manufactured in China
